If you have questions about menopause, join a small group of women for a discussion on “Menopause and Your Health.” “Menopause and Your Health” was developed for women who want to know the truth about menopause. A trained nurse practitioner will help you to:
- Understand the changes your body is going through
- Learn about the latest menopause research
- Understand menopause treatment options, including hormone therapy and lifestyle changes
- Learn about herbal remedies and alternative therapies — What really works?
- Complete the Menopause Health Assessment Tool© to help you and your health provider develop a personalized approach to your care

“Menopause and Your Health” is offered at Massachusetts General Hospital throughout the year to groups of no more than 25 women. This intimate setting gives you the opportunity to ask questions about menopause and share your own experiences.
